"coneflowers" in the noun sense
1. coneflower
any of various plants of the genus Rudbeckia cultivated for their large usually yellow daisies with prominent central cones
2. coneflower
a wildflower of the genus Ratibida
3. coneflower
any of various perennials of the eastern United States having thick rough leaves and long-stalked showy flowers with drooping rays and a conelike center
